PANDORE Version 6 GREYC-IMAGE

prgb2ast



Changement d'espace couleur de RGB vers AST.



Synopsis

prgb2ast [-m mask] [im_in|-] [im_out|-]

Description

L'opérateur prgb2ast construit une nouvelle image couleur im_out par conversion de l'image couleur im_in au format RGB en image couleur au format AST.

L'espace couleur de Chassery est un modèle simplifié basé sur les composantes:

    log(R) + log(V) + log(B)
A = ------------------------
             3
C1 = sqrt(3)/2 * (log(R)-log(G))
C2 = log(B) - 1/2*(log(R)+log(G))
A est une composante achromatique A et C1 et C2 deux composantes chromatiques. A partir de ce modèle on peut ensuite calculer la saturation et la teinte données par:
s = sqrt(C12+C22)
t = acos(C1/s)

Entrées

Sorties

Résultat

Retourne SUCCESS ou FAILURE.

Exemples

   prgb2ast parrot.pan a.pan

Voir aussi

Color

Prototype C++

Errc PRGB2AST( const Imc2duc &im_in, Imc2duc &im_out );

Reference

Reference: J.M. Chassery, "An iterative segmentation method based on a contextual color and shape criterion", IEEE Trans. Pattern Analysis and Machine Intelligence, Vol. 6, No. 6, pp 794-800, 1984.


Auteur: Olivier Lezoray